Surveys
The Office of Institutional Research conducts a number of surveys annually to gain information on various aspects of student life—and life after graduation—and to inform administrative decisions on campus. Taken individually, the surveys provide timely data on specific aspects of student life. When viewed together, the surveys provide a fairly complete and invaluable view of the student experience at Mount Holyoke and immediately after graduation. There is a wealth of data from these surveys archived and available for additional research.
The current surveys being administered and the timing of administration are:
- ASQ: Admitted Student Questionnaire
Annually to all accepted students during the summer after acceptance
- CIRP: Cooperative Insitutional Research Program
Annually at Orientation or during the first week of classes
- Cycles: Cycles Survey
Every even year in the Spring
- ESS: Enrolled Student Survey
Every odd year in the Spring
- Senior Survey:
Annually during graduation rehearsal in May
- Six-Months-Out:
Annually during the months of December-January
